There were only 16,936 of this Norfolk Half Dollar minted at the Philadelphia Mint in 1936.  This 1936 Norfolk Virginia Bicentennial Half Dollar was designed by William and Marjorie Simpson and celebrates the 200th anniversary of the establishment of Norfolk as a royal borough and the 300th anniversary of the original land grant.  The obverse of the Norfolk Commemorative Half Dollar features the seal of the city of Norfolk with a three-masted ship at the center.  The reverse of the 1936 Norfolk Virginia Bicentennial Silver Commemorative Half Dollar features the Royal Mace of Norfolk, presented by Lieutenant Governor Dinwiddie in 1753. 

This classic commemorative half dollar is comprised of .900 silver and .100 copper (90% Silver), has a diameter of 30.6mm, and weighs 12.5 grams.  Some of our slabbed commemorative coins may have toning.
